目的 应用数字减影脑血管造影 (DSA) ,研究重组链激酶 (rSK)治疗幼猪急性脑栓塞的疗效。方法 幼猪 4 8头 ,随机分为对照组和 7个rSK组 (剂量 0 5~ 10万IU/kg) ;经颈内动脉注入体外血栓 ,建立幼猪急性脑栓塞动物模型 ;4h后静脉应用rSK ,对照组用安慰剂。治疗结束后 30、6 0、90min复查DSA。结果 随着rSK剂量增大和观察时间延长 ,DSA血管再通率升高 ;rSK 2万IU/kg或以上剂量组的血管再通率均大于对照组 (P <0 0 5 )。结论 静脉用rSK溶化脑血栓有明显量效关系 ,最低有效剂量为 2万IU/kg。
Objective To study the efficacy of recombinant streptokinase (rSK) in the treatment of acute cerebral embolism in young pigs by digital subtraction angiography (DSA). Methods A total of 48 young piglets were randomly divided into control group and 7 rSK groups (0-5-100,000 IU / kg). Thrombosis was induced by internal carotid artery in an acute cerebral embolism model. After 4 hours, rSK, control group with placebo. DSA was reviewed 30, 60, 90 minutes after treatment. Results With the increase of rSK dose and the prolonged observation time, the recanalization rate of DSA increased. The recanalization rate of rSK 20,000 IU / kg or more group was higher than that of control group (P <0.05). Conclusion There is a clear dose-effect relationship between intravenous rSK dissolving cerebral thrombosis and the lowest effective dose is 20,000 IU / kg.
